javascript中的整数类

时间:2016-05-05 02:46:14

标签: javascript processing

每当我尝试在处理的Javascript模式中使用值Integer.MAX_VALUE时,我得到

  

未捕获的ReferenceError说"未定义整数。

有人可以向我解释这个问题吗?谢谢!

3 个答案:

答案 0 :(得分:3)

Java和javascript不一样,javascript没有Integer作为数据类型

答案 1 :(得分:1)

您正在寻找Number,而不是Integer,javascript中没有Integer类。

请参阅Number's MAX_VALUE property

Number.MAX_VALUE

答案 2 :(得分:1)

在Java模式下使用Processing时,可以使用Processing API以及Java API中的任何内容。 Java API包含Integer类。

在JavaScript模式下使用处理时,您可以使用Processing.js API(与常规处理API有很多共同之处)以及JavaScript API中的任何内容。

您无法在JavaScript模式下使用Java API中的内容。您必须在JavaScript API中寻找替代方案。

快速谷歌搜索会显示Infinity的值,您可以尝试。您也可以尝试Number.POSITIVE_INFINITY

另请注意,您无法在Java模式下使用JavaScript中的内容。